You can pay somebody to have your ashes pressed into a vinyl record.

With the motto “The Perfect Resting Place for Vinyl Lovers,” andvinyly.com offers a range of packages available for you to have your ashes pressed into a vinyl record, so you can finally R.I.V. (Rest in Vinyl). You can have whatever recording you want pressed into the vinyl, like a personal message, your favorite song, or just dead silence so listeners can hear your very own pops and cracks. Lovely.

The best part is that you can even pay to have your vinyl record distributed throughout “reputable” record stores! Not sure what kind of reputation a record store needs to sell records created from human ashes, but it would definitely make for some interesting publicity!
